IONIA, Uncertain. Circa 600-550 BC. EL Myshemihekte – Twenty-fourth Stater (6mm, 0.69 g). Phokaic standard. Head of boar left / Incuse square. Weidauer –; Traité I 165; SNG von Aulock –; SNG Kayhan 719; BMC –; Rosen –. In NGC encapsulation 4279927-003, graded MS, Strike: 5/5, Surface: 5/5. Very rare.

From the MM Collection. Ex Heritage 3061 (7 January 2018), lot 29180.
